Stack Smash

Smash your way through the revolving helix and try to time as smart as possible in this 3D arcade game!

More Arcade Games

3D Anime Fantasy
Shapes
Mixed World
French Apple Pie - Cooking with Emma
Pick A Lock
Summer Fiesta
Orange Bubbles
Fast Circles
Endless Truck
Sheep's Adventure
Zombies Eat My Stocking
Aliens Attack
Monkey Bounce
Civilizations Wars Master Edition
Mahjong 3D
Nina True Make Up
Doctor Teeth
The Little Giant
Basket & Ball
Miner Block
Jungle Run
Parking Panic
Good Shelves
Penalty Shootout: Multi League